The large area of a parachute canopy increases wind resistance greatly, slowing the fall, and permitting the skydiver to steer towards a landing spot.
when the skydiver jumps out of the plane his weight makes him accelerate, soon the air resistance balances out the forces, but his terminal velocity is too great for him to land safely, son he opens a parachute, the parachute makes the air resistance greater, as it has a larger surface area. soon the air resistance, and the weight are balanced, but now the parachutist is going slowly enough to land safely, and not kill himself.
air resistance increases greatly when the parachute is opened and that results in the deceleration of the skydiver; As a result, The skydiver will reach a speed appropriate for landing safely.

The canopy (parachute) has multiple cells. The nose (front) of the canopy is open but the back is closed which pressurises the canopy during forward flight and thus maintains the aerodynamic shape of the canopy which generates lift.

The slider, a square shaped fabric with four round gommits in the corners separates the lines, the lines from the nose to the front and those from the steering brake line to the rear. The slider slows the opening down so that the deceleration is controlled.

The canopy is controlled by pulling on the toggles, the left toggle for a left turn and visa versa.

A final turn is made relatively close to the ground so that the landing is into wind, thus reducing the ground speed and just prior to landing, the skydiver pulls down on both toggles to induce a flare which slows and stalls the canopy for a generally soft stand up landing.

How do spacecraft land back on earth safely?

Spacecraft land back on Earth safely by using a combination of parachutes, heat shields, and sometimes thrusters to slow down their descent. The heat shield protects the spacecraft from the intense heat generated during re-entry into Earth's atmosphere, while parachutes help to further slow down the descent before touchdown. Additionally, some spacecraft may use retro rockets or airbags to cushion the landing impact.
